Abstract :
Real-time local area networks have to handle synchronous and asynchronous data transfer. The data transfer is handled in two different phases or time windows. Priority polling algorithms that generate the polling sequence for the data transfer automatically respecting the periodic deadlines are presented. Dynamic mechanisms to extend time-windows are introduced and the network bandwidth is utilized more efficiently. These algorithms are computed during the real-time operation of the network
